What Causes Misty Glass?
Misty glass generally happens due to a breakdown of the seal between double-glazed panes. Here are some typical causes:
CauseDescriptionSeal FailureIn time, the seal can break down due to wear and tear, allowing moisture to enter.Temperature ChangesRapid fluctuations in temperature can put pressure on the seals and cause them to stop working.Poor InstallationIncorrect setup can result in compromised seals from the start.Age of WindowsOlder windows have a higher likelihood of experiencing seal failure due to material fatigue.The Importance of Repairing Misty Glass

When it comes to repairing misty glass, property owners have a number of options. These differ in regards to cost, efficiency, and long-term outcomes.
1. Glass ReplacementProsConsLong-term solutionHigher expensesEnhanced insulationTime-consumingImproved aestheticsNeeds professional aid
Replacing the entire double-glazed system is often the most effective long-lasting solution. This alternative involves eliminating the old window and installing a brand-new one, which typically solves any issues connected to moisture and presence.
2. Defogging ServicesProsConsCost-effectiveMomentary serviceQuick turnaroundMay not restore full clarityLess invasiveThreat of future problems
Defogging is an increasing pattern in Misted Window Repair Kit repair. It involves drilling little holes into the framed glass and using specialized tools to get rid of the moisture and apply a solution that prevents even more misting. While economical, this method is mostly a short-lived fix.

Cost of Misty Glass Repair
The cost of misty glass repair varies widely based on the selected method. Here's a rough breakdown:
Repair MethodAverage Cost RangeGlass Replacement₤ 300 - ₤ 700 per unitDefogging Services₤ 50 - ₤ 150 per paneDo it yourself Solutions₤ 10 - ₤ 50 for materials
When picking a repair alternative, think about the long-lasting implications and prospective cost savings in energy expenses.
